Forget the everyday and free your heart for a blissful moment. Yufuin Onsen Yama no Hotel Musouen opened in 1938 as the Ryokan "Hinodeya," utilizing the renowned hot spring source, Omusou Onsen. In 1966, with the construction of a new main building, it began operations as the current Yama no Hotel Musouen. Among the uniquely charming Ryokans of Yufuin Onsen, Musouen is located on an elevated area on the southern side of the Yufuin Basin, offering a panoramic view of the majestic Mount Yufu and the Yufuin Basin. A Resort Hotel nestled among lush mountains and floating on the tranquil waters of Ago Bay. Since opening in 1951, we have welcomed many distinguished guests, including the Emperor Showa, from the very beginning. Set on an expansive estate that includes “The Classic” and “The Club,” designed by renowned Showa-era architect Togo Murano, the Hotel has continued to mark time at a gentle pace, protected by the nature of Ise-Shima National Park.
